    This terraced freehold property on Church Street South last sold in June 2022 for £100,000. Based on price growth in the S40 district since then, its estimated current value is £102,167 — placing it in the 4th percentile nationally and the 7th percentile within S40. The property covers 75 m² (807 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£1,362 per m². The EPC rating is E, with a potential rating of B.
